Harnessing Renewable Wind and Solar Energy: A Comprehensive Guide

Understanding the basics of renewable energy

Renewable energy refers to energy sourced from natural processes that are continuously replenished. This includes sunlight, wind, geothermal heat, and biomass. Wind and solar energy, in particular, have gained global attention for their ability to produce clean, sustainable power without emitting greenhouse gases. Transitioning to these renewable sources is crucial in combating climate change, reducing energy costs, and creating jobs in the green economy.

Comparing wind and solar energy

When evaluating renewable energy, choosing between wind and solar often comes down to specific needs and circumstances. Each source provides unique benefits and drawbacks, making it essential to assess both to determine the best fit for your situation.

Which renewable energy is better: wind or solar?

Factors like geographic location, energy needs, and cost play critical roles in determining which energy form is superior. Wind energy tends to excel in open areas where gusty winds are common, while solar energy is best applied in regions with abundant sunlight.

Key metrics for comparison, including installation costs, energy output, and operational maintenance.
Geographic suitability for implementation, such as wind patterns versus sunlight exposure.

Advantages of solar energy over wind power

Solar energy shines in terms of installation flexibility and maintenance simplicity. Solar panels can be mounted on various structures, from rooftops to ground mounts, and require less upkeep compared to wind turbines, which have moving parts prone to wear over time.

Advantages of wind power over solar power

Wind energy offers remarkable land use efficiency. In areas with consistent wind patterns, such as coastal regions or plains, wind turbines can generate more energy per square foot than solar panels. This makes wind an appealing option for large-scale energy production, especially in places like Texas and the Midwest.

Understanding energy efficiency

Both solar panels and wind turbines are rated for efficiency. Solar panel efficiency ratings typically range from 15% to 22%, indicating how much sunlight they convert into usable energy. Wind turbine efficiency, however, can be influenced by blade design, wind speed, and turbine height, and can reach efficiencies of around 45%.

Cost considerations for renewable energy options

Financial considerations are a vital part of the renewable energy discussion. Initial investments can vary widely between solar and wind energy setups, impacting affordability.

Initial investment: which is more cost-effective?

The installation costs of solar panels have decreased in recent years, making them an attractive option for homeowners. An average residential solar system can cost around $15,000 to $30,000 before incentives. In contrast, wind turbines have higher upfront costs, typically running from $30,000 to $50,000 for small residential turbines.

Long-term savings and payback periods

Calculating potential savings on electricity bills is crucial for determining financial viability. Solar and wind systems may offer payback periods ranging from 5 to 15 years, depending on local electricity rates and incentives.

State and federal tax credits that can significantly reduce the net installation cost.
Long-term utility savings that compound, leading to an overall reduction in energy costs for homeowners and businesses.

Going beyond: integrating renewable energy systems

The integration of renewable energy sources can create a more robust energy solution, particularly when paired with advancements in technology such as electric vehicles.

Synergies between solar energy and electric vehicles

Electric vehicles can be charged using solar power, thereby maximizing the benefits of home-generated energy. This creates a self-sustaining energy ecosystem that reduces dependency on fossil fuels.

The role of battery storage in renewable energy

Battery storage systems are increasingly vital in securing energy availability when the sun isn’t shining, or the wind isn’t blowing. The integration of solar and wind energy can be optimized through battery systems that store excess energy for later use.

Future of renewable energy technologies

The landscape of renewable energy technology is rapidly evolving. Innovations are emerging in both solar and wind sectors, transforming how we harness, utilize, and manage energy.

Innovations in solar energy: what you need to know

Advancements in solar efficiency, such as bifacial panels and building-integrated PV systems, are helping to maximize energy capture. Emerging technologies are promising to enhance solar energy outputs significantly.

Advances in wind power technology

Wind power technology is making strides with new turbine designs, like vertical-axis turbines, which can operate in low-wind conditions. These innovations are focused on enhancing overall efficiency and generating more energy across diverse environments.

The role of smart technologies in energy management

Smart grids and home energy management systems allow consumers to optimize energy usage and costs. Integrating these technologies with renewable energy sources provides users with real-time data, improving efficiency and effectiveness.

The global landscape of renewable energy

Globally, renewable energy is experiencing exponential growth, with various countries investing heavily in these technologies to meet energy demands and climate goals.

Renewable energy statistics and growth trends

According to the International Energy Agency, renewables accounted for over 30% of global electricity generation in 2020 and continue to grow. Innovative projects in solar and wind technologies are being adopted at unprecedented rates.

Major players and innovations in the industry

Industry giants like Siemens Gamesa and First Solar are at the forefront of renewable energy developments, pushing the boundaries of efficiency and affordability.

Future prospects: what’s next for renewable energy?

The future will likely witness further innovation, greater integration of renewable sources, and enhanced energy storage solutions that can potentially lead to a grid powered predominantly by renewables.
